WebSunlight and heat: Exposure to sunlight and heat can cause the leather to dry out and become more susceptible to cracking and peeling. Lack of maintenance: Leather sofas require regular maintenance to keep them supple and moisturised. Failure to regularly clean and condition your leather sofa may lead to drying out and cracking.
